Park Square Theatre rings in the winter holidays with its first ever production of a Jane Austen novel with the regional premiere of PRIDE AND PREJUDICE (Nov 15 a?" Dec 22, 2019) adapted from the classic by Kate Hamill (SENSE AND SENSIBILITY, LITTLE WOMEN) and directed by Lisa Channer in her Park Square debut. This clever comedy offers a decidedly progressive take on the trials of Lizzy, Mr. Darcy, and the whole Bennet clan, with a few dance breaks thrown in for good measure.

A new play at La MaMa about drug addiction in the New England commercial fishing industry, inspired by the playwright's brother, has some powerful moments but is overblown and occasionally confusing.
La MaMa e.t.c., in association with The Forty Hour Club, is proud to present the World Premiere of The Honor and Glory of Whaling, written by La MaMa resident playwright Michael Gorman. Performances will run from December 28, 2007 to January 6, 2008 in a limited engagement at La MaMa's Annex Theater in NYC.
